I'm missing an "of something" after the 99%. It might the case that 99% in the title is actually 0.0001% of all cows in the world. It does not make sense to use % without knowing what is the total, the number carries no information whatsoever.

From the article:

> Even a small amount of the seaweed in a cow’s diet was shown to reduce the animal’s gases by 99%.

and

> When added to cow feed at less than 2% of the dry matter, this particular seaweed completely knocks out methane production. It contains chemicals that reduce the microbes in the cows’ stomachs that cause them to burp when they eat grass

The 99% is relating to the gases emitted by a cow eating this seaweed vs not eating the seaweed.

> if Australia could grow enough of the seaweed for every cow in the nation, the country could cut its greenhouse gas emissions by 10%.

Question from the peanut gallery: The gut bacteria in a cow digest components of the animal's food preferentially and excrete methane. If you knock those bacteria out, does the stuff the bacteria would have eaten get excreted by the cow? If so, do the organisms that digest it external to the cow emit greenhouse gases?

I also wonder what effect this whole thing has on the cow. IIRC in humans there are even links between (lack of/bad) gut bacteria and certain diseases. So it seems at least worth it figuring ouf how this affects cows, imo.

> although methane dissipates more quickly

Dissipates more quickly than what? Optimally, the cows would simply release carbon in the form of carbon dioxide rather than methane, since then you simply have a sustainable cycle:

Carbon dioxide is in the air. The carbon dioxide turns into grass. Some of the grass is used as an energy source by the cow, releasing the carbon dioxide back into the air. Some of the grass is used to make up the body mass of the cow, which is then used as an energy source by humans, releasing the carbon dioxide back into the air.

The point is that the carbon dioxide always ends up back where it started, so there's nothing inherently unsustainable. It's equivalent to growing a tree and then burning it (releasing carbon dioxide) to make use of the stored energy captured from the Sun. Humans and cows breathe out the carbon dioxide after the chemical energy is used.

Having a small sample and a large effect doesn't mean you're guaranteed at least some effect on a large sample. If anything, a very large effect is more likely to indicate a flaw in your method.

Yes, but effect sizes are relatively harder to hack/screw up (knowingly or otherwise) than p-values. My totally anecdotal impression is that findings showing large effect sizes seem to replicate better than findings showing highly significant effects.

Giant effect sizes are easy to hack in biological sciences. All you have to do is conduct an in vitro study.

Like they did in this paper.
